Geelong midfielder Cameron Guthrie has undergone minor surgery on his achilles.
Guthrie has experienced ongoing discomfort in his left achilles, with the Club and Guthrie deciding surgery was the best course of action to help optimise his return to full function.
Geelong Cats Executive General Manager – Football Andrew Mackie said:
“Our medical and high performance team are confident that surgery was the best step for Cameron to fully recover and give himself the best chance to perform,” Mackie said.
“The aim for Cameron is to be back on the track in the next fortnight and integrated into football drills within the month. A return to play timeline will be finalised in the early stages of the season.”
